ING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2020 in Review

243 of the 4,956 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in ING (ING) for Q3 2020, worth a combined $904M — down 9.2% from $995M a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 46 funds closed out of ING and 29 opened new positions — a net loss of 17 holders — while 78 trimmed existing stakes and 90 added.

The largest buyer was Aristotle Capital Management, adding an estimated $14.9M. The largest seller was Fisher Asset Management, cutting an estimated $95.7M.
